To ensure an effective consultation, bring your previous medical records, recent ECG or echocardiogram reports, blood test results, and a list of your current medications. If you have any known allergies, be sure to inform the doctor. Additionally, if you have health insurance, carrying the necessary documents will be helpful in case any diagnostic tests or procedures are required. Having these details ready will allow Dr. Varyani to accurately assess your heart health and recommend the best treatment plan.
